What role do different market structures play in the trading of digital currencies?

- daidai shuDec 11, 2023 · 2 years agoDifferent market structures have a significant impact on the trading of digital currencies. In a centralized market structure, such as that of Binance, trading is facilitated through a single platform where buyers and sellers interact. This structure offers high liquidity and ease of use, making it attractive for traders. On the other hand, decentralized market structures, like BYDFi, rely on peer-to-peer networks and smart contracts to facilitate trading. These structures provide increased privacy and security, but may have lower liquidity. The choice of market structure depends on the trader's preferences and priorities.
